The Social Media Manager
will be responsible for leading Flatiron School’s social media efforts to increase brand awareness, impressions, and engagement. This person will support the acquisition of new customers and prospects while strengthening relationships with and maximizing the value of existing customers. This person will also ensure content is on-brand, message-aligned, and support broader awareness building goals to position Flatiron School as the leader in tech education.
This person will:
• Build and execute social media strategy through competitive research, platform determination, benchmarking, messaging and audience identification
• Generate, edit, publish and share daily content that builds meaningful connections and encourages community members to take action
• Set up and optimize company pages within each platform to increase the visibility of the company’s social content
• Moderate all user-generated content in line with the moderation policy for each community
• Create editorial calendars and syndication schedules
• Continuously improve by capturing and analyzing the appropriate social data/metrics, insights and best practices, and then acting on the information
• Collaborate with other departments (admissions, sales etc) to manage reputation, identify key players and coordinate actions
• Develop monthly reports
• Write on-brand, platform-specific copy to drive engagement from our audience
• Full ownership on the social media accounts, strategy, and performance
• Constantly sync with Flatiron School’s larger marketing team for campaign alignment
• Perform research on current benchmark trends and audience preferences
• Communicate with followers, respond to queries in a timely manner and monitor customer
• Stay up-to-date with current technologies and trends in social media, design tools, and applications
• Sort and maintain a library of relevant content that can be used across the company
